#e85016 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e85016 is composed of 91% red, 31.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.5%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 16.6 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 49.8%. #e85016 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a02c with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#e85016 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e85016 has RGB values of R:232, G:80,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.91,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15224854.

Shades and Tints of #e85016
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110602 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e85016
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867c78 is the less saturated color, while #fc4702 is the most saturated one.
